10.11.2003, 16:21 | #1 |
Участник
|
Проблема: русские шрифты в отчетах, формируемых на сервере.
У меня в Аксапте следующая проблема. В отчетах, которые вызываются при помощи классов, для которых указано RunOn=Server, вместо русских букв - кракозябры (например, отчет InventTurnover_RU, вызываемый через класс InventReport_Turnover_RU - находится в Управление запасами / Отчеты / Статус / Оборотная ведомость по складу).
#Проблема вылезает только в трехуровневой конфигурации на тонком клиенте (т.е. в двухуровневой или на толстом клиенте - все ОК). #Проблема проявляется только, если на клиенте стоит Win95/98. #Если у класса InventReport_Turnover_RU заменить RunOn=Server на RunOn=Client - все OK!!! #Проблема вылезает, только для тех полей отчета, для которых явно указан шрифт (Arial, Courier New, Times New Roman, Tahoma - пробовала). Если убрать указание шрифта, тогда все выводится нормально. Размер шрифта, жирность, курсив или подчеркивание указывать можно - все выводится нормально. На клиенте исправленые все возможные шрифты во всех возможных местах. На сервере - тоже (сервер - Window2000-Server). Кто-нибудь встречался с такой проблемой? Или хотя бы может предположить, как с этим бороться?? Высказывайте, плиззз, любые приходящие в голову идеи - ибо все мои уже исчерпаны I NEED HELP!!!
__________________
Улыбаемся и машем, парни! Улыбаемся и машем... |
|
11.11.2003, 13:58 | #2 |
Участник
|
http://www.axforum.info/forums/showt...&threadid=3742
Похоже это фича, у нас тоже самое, только nt4, боротся бесполезно, можно написать в MBS |
|
17.11.2003, 13:10 | #3 |
Участник
|
Никак эта проблема не решается!
Звонила в Navision. Сказали, никак эта проблема не решается.
Усе дело в том, что Win95/98 не понимает unicod'а и не может расшифровать данные с сервера. Единственное, что можно сделать, это прописать у вызывающего отчет класса runOn = client. Вот такая лажа
__________________
Улыбаемся и машем, парни! Улыбаемся и машем... |
|
17.11.2003, 13:20 | #4 |
Участник
|
На счет 95/98-х верю, но у нас такое вылазит на nt 4 - она тоже юникод не поддерживает?! темнят, господа навижиновцы чего-то..
|
|